风驰电掣的部署——IDEA Spring Boot一键自动化部署指南
2024-02-14 17:30:03
开篇——部署的意义
在现代软件开发中,部署是一个至关重要的环节,它决定了项目的成果能否顺利地与用户见面。传统的部署方式往往耗时耗力,需要开发者手动完成一系列繁琐的操作,不仅降低了开发效率,还容易出现人为失误。自动化部署的出现,无疑为开发者带来了福音。它不仅简化了部署流程,还提高了部署的可靠性和稳定性。
准备工作——搭建IDEA环境
为了在IDEA中使用Alibaba Cloud Toolkit插件一键自动化部署SpringBoot项目,我们需要首先搭建好必要的环境。
-
安装IDEA:首先,你需要在你的电脑上安装IntelliJ IDEA。这是一个功能强大的Java开发集成环境(IDE),可以帮助你轻松开发和管理Java项目。
-
安装Alibaba Cloud Toolkit插件:接下来,你需要在IDEA中安装Alibaba Cloud Toolkit插件。这个插件可以让你轻松地将项目部署到阿里云上。你可以在IntelliJ IDEA的插件市场中下载并安装这个插件。
一键自动化部署——详细步骤
现在,让我们一起来看看如何在IDEA中使用Alibaba Cloud Toolkit插件一键自动化部署SpringBoot项目。
-
创建SpringBoot项目:首先,你需要创建一个新的SpringBoot项目。你可以使用IDEA的内置向导来创建项目,也可以使用Maven命令来创建项目。
-
添加Alibaba Cloud Toolkit依赖:接下来,你需要在你的SpringBoot项目中添加Alibaba Cloud Toolkit的依赖。这可以通过在项目的pom.xml文件中添加以下依赖来实现:
<dependency>
<groupId>com.aliyun</groupId>
<artifactId>alibabacloud-spring-boot-starter</artifactId>
<version>LATEST</version>
</dependency>
- 配置阿里云凭证:接下来,你需要在你的SpringBoot项目中配置阿里云凭证。这可以通过在项目的application.properties文件中添加以下配置来实现:
aliyun.access-key-id=YOUR_ACCESS_KEY_ID
aliyun.access-key-secret=YOUR_ACCESS_KEY_SECRET
- 部署项目:最后,你可以使用Alibaba Cloud Toolkit插件一键部署你的SpringBoot项目。右键点击你的项目,选择Alibaba Cloud Toolkit > Deploy to Aliyun Cloud。在弹出的对话框中,选择你要部署到的阿里云环境,然后点击“部署”按钮。
收获——自动化部署的优势
自动化部署的优势显而易见:
- 提高效率:自动化部署可以帮助开发者快速而高效地将项目部署到阿里云上,从而节省了大量的时间和精力。
- 提高可靠性:自动化部署可以减少人为失误,从而提高项目的部署可靠性。
- 提高稳定性:自动化部署可以确保项目在部署后能够稳定运行,从而减少项目宕机的风险。
结语——展望未来
一键自动化部署已经成为现代软件开发中不可或缺的利器。通过使用Alibaba Cloud Toolkit插件,开发者可以轻松地将SpringBoot项目部署到阿里云上,从而加快项目开发和部署的速度,提高项目的可靠性和稳定性。随着云计算技术的不断发展,自动化部署技术也将不断地革新和完善,为开发者带来更加高效和便捷的部署体验。